Manager, Asset Performance

LUMA EnergySan Sebastián, PR
Onsite

About The Position

Leads asset condition visibility, field verification, and operational feedback functions to deliver high-quality data and disciplined defect management. Strengthens coordination between Operations and Asset Management through performance analytics that directly support risk modeling, mitigation selection, and reliability improvements.

Responsibilities

  • Guides regional inspectors to ensure all inspections - including visual, IR thermography, substation audits, and feeder assessments - consistently meet maintenance standards, documentation requirements, and approved inspection methodologies.
  • Coordinates closely with Operations to validate and drive timely closure of Out-of-Service (OOS) equipment, Corrective Maintenance (CM) work orders, field corrective actions, Work Requests (WRs), defects, and anomalies, while partnering on process discipline, equipment availability, and reliability escalation logic (P10/P20/P30).
  • Ensures asset condition data is accurate, field-verified, and fully prepared for ingestion into Asset Strategy & Risk, while confirming alignment of condition findings with PM/CM program expectations.
  • Evaluates root-cause analysis for asset failures and recurring defects while guiding operational reliability analytics, including SAIDI/SAIFI contributors, feeder performance, and T-D equipment trend evaluations.
  • Develops dashboards, reports, and insights for planning, prioritization, and PREB reporting, and communicates audit-ready documentation for regulatory and internal governance reviews.
  • Supports Asset Strategy on risk modeling, asset class strategies, and PM/CM program refinement, while also supporting corporate safety, environmental, and compliance programs.
